CRISPY CHICKEN WITH CORN AND SAUSAGE



Crispy Chicken with Corn and Sausage image

Provided by Food Network

Categories     main-dish

Time 1h

Yield 2 servings

Number Of Ingredients 11

4 tablespoons unsalted butter
1 cup chopped onions
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
2 cups sliced andouille sausage
2 cups fresh or thawed corn kernels
1 cup heavy cream
1/2 cup grated Parmesan
1 tablespoon garlic powder
4 skin-on, bone-in chicken thighs
Canola oil
Cooked rice, for serving

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 400 degrees F. Position an oven rack in the middle of the oven.
  • Melt the butter in a large oven-proof skillet over medium heat. Add the onions. Season with salt and pepper. Cook, stirring frequently, until the onions are translucent and very soft, about 5 minutes. Add the sausage and cook until hot. Mix in the corn, heavy cream, Parmesan and garlic powder.
  • Place the chicken thighs skin-side up on top of the corn mixture. Drizzle the chicken skin with some oil and sprinkle with salt and pepper. Place the skillet on the middle rack of the oven and bake until the chicken is brown and crispy, 30 to 35 minutes.
  • Remove from the oven and let the chicken rest for 5 or 10 minutes. Serve with rice.

FRIED CORN WITH SMOKED SAUSAGE



Fried Corn with Smoked Sausage image

This delicious recipe combines corn, onions, green and red bell peppers, and smoked sausage. I have prepared this dish for family, friends and co-workers and received rave reviews.

Provided by David Dennis

Categories     Meat and Poultry Recipes     Pork     Sausage

Time 30m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 11

2 tablespoons butter
1 onion, chopped
1 green bell pepper, chopped
1 red bell pepper, chopped
1 pound smoked sausage, cut into 1-inch pieces
1 (16 ounce) package frozen corn kernels
½ teaspoon seasoned salt
½ teaspoon garlic powder
½ teaspoon onion powder
¼ teaspoon monosodium glutamate (MSG, or Accent flavor enhancer)
⅛ teaspoon ground black pepper

Steps:

  • Melt the butter in a large, deep skillet over medium-high heat. Cook the onion, green bell pepper, red bell pepper, and smoked sausage in the butter until hot, 1 to 2 minutes. Add the corn and reduce heat to medium; cover and cook until the corn is tender, 5 to 7 minutes. Season with seasoned salt, garlic powder, onion powder, monosodium glutamate, and pepper; toss to combine. Serve hot.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 421.6 calories, Carbohydrate 23.2 g, Cholesterol 61.6 mg, Fat 28.5 g, Fiber 3.2 g, Protein 19.9 g, SaturatedFat 11.1 g, Sodium 1264.7 mg, Sugar 7.1 g

EASY CRISPY BAKED CHICKEN



Easy Crispy Baked Chicken image

This is an easy way to have the fried chicken texture, but baked.

Provided by Gail

Categories     Meat and Poultry Recipes     Chicken     Chicken Breast Recipes

Time 1h

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 5

2 cups crushed saltine crackers
1 teaspoon seasoned salt
1 pinch garlic powder, or to taste
6 skinless, boneless chicken breast halves
½ cup margarine, melted

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 425 degrees F (220 degrees C). Grease a baking dish.
  • Mix cracker crumbs, seasoned salt, and garlic powder in a shallow bowl. Dip chicken breasts into melted margarine and press into cracker mixture until coated. Arrange chicken in prepared baking dish.
  • Bake in preheated oven until chicken breasts are no longer pink in the center and the juices run clear, 45 to 60 minutes. An instant-read thermometer inserted into the center should read at least 165 degrees F (75 degrees C).

Nutrition Facts : Calories 365.2 calories, Carbohydrate 17 g, Cholesterol 67.1 mg, Fat 20.4 g, Fiber 0.7 g, Protein 26.9 g, SaturatedFat 3.8 g, Sodium 636.8 mg, Sugar 0.3 g

SPICY FRIED CORN AND SAUSAGE CASSEROLE



Spicy Fried Corn and Sausage Casserole image

A delicious fried corn is simmered with spicy sausage and seasoned chicken stock, then finished off in the oven making the perfect main dish or side serving.

Provided by Grandpa Harry

Categories     One Dish Meal

Time 1h15m

Yield 5 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 cup chopped white onion
1/4 teaspoon garlic powder
3 teaspoons corn oil
1 (8 ounce) can chicken stock
1/2 teaspoon salt
2 teaspoons black pepper
1 (8 ounce) package fresh, uncooked spicy sausage
2 cups half cooked frozen corn (unsweetened, unsalted and drained) or 2 cups fresh cut corn (unsweetened, unsalted and drained)
1 teaspoon Tabasco sauce
1/4 cup heavy whipping cream

Steps:

  • In a large mixing bowl, whisk together the Chicken Stock, Heavy Cream, Salt, Garlic Powder, Black Pepper and Tabasco.
  • Set aside.
  • In a large skillet or oven-safe saute pan, cook and crumble fresh sausage until lightly brown and remove with spatula and drain on paper towels.
  • Save the pan drippings from the sausage and in that same pan, add the corn oil.
  • In the pan with just the corn oil and sausage drippings, after the corn oil has gotten hot, cook the white onions until they are transparent, glassy, and sizzling, sitrring and moving around with spatula.
  • Add the corn to the pan, frying on a medium to high heat for 5-7 minutes, moving it around with a spatula and making sure not to burn.
  • Still on a medium to high heat-- (the corn and the onions should be sizzling) now add back the drained and crumbled cooked sausage and, add the chicken stock mixture tothe pan.
  • Stir everything together and cover with lid.
  • Let cook covered for 5 min more on a medium to low heat.
  • Stir and transfer uncovered pan to a pre-heated 425 oven for 15 min uncovered.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 312, Fat 22.4, SaturatedFat 8.4, Cholesterol 52.1, Sodium 643, Carbohydrate 19.7, Fiber 2.4, Sugar 2.1, Protein 10.3

ONE-PAN CHICKEN THIGHS WITH COCONUT CREAMED CORN



One-Pan Chicken Thighs With Coconut Creamed Corn image

If it's possible to upstage crispy-skinned chicken thighs, the coconut creamed corn in this dish comes close. The sweetness of caramelized corn and coconut milk is balanced by the brightness of the ginger, chile, scallions and lime. As the corn simmers, the browned chicken thighs finish cooking right on top, so the flavors meld and deepen. It's a complete summery meal in one skillet, although you can make it anytime. Just use frozen corn. Garnish it with cilantro, chives, fried shallots or coconut flakes, and serve it with a green side. If you feel like it, you could use shrimp instead of chicken. (Use this recipe as a guide.)

Provided by Ali Slagle

Categories     dinner, weekday, poultry, vegetables, main course

Time 35m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 10

2 pounds bone-in, skin-on chicken thighs (4 to 6 pieces)
Kosher salt and black pepper
1 tablespoon extra-virgin olive oil
5 cups fresh or frozen corn kernels (from about 7 ears)
3 scallions, thinly sliced, white and green parts separated
1 (2-inch) piece fresh ginger, peeled and finely grated or chopped
3 garlic cloves, peeled and finely grated or chopped
1 serrano chile or chipotle in adobo, finely chopped, or 1/2 teaspoon red-pepper flakes
1 (15-ounce) can full-fat coconut milk
1 lime, cut into wedges

Steps:

  • Pat the chicken dry, and season with salt and pepper. Drizzle the olive oil in a large (12-inch) skillet. Add the thighs, skin-side down, and set over medium heat. (It's OK if they're slightly squeezed in the skillet; as the fat renders, they'll shrink.) Cook, undisturbed, until the skin is deep golden brown, and the thighs release easily from the pan, about 15 minutes. (If your stove is getting splattered with oil, cover the skillet.) Transfer the chicken, skin-side up, to a plate. Reserve the skillet and fat.
  • Increase the heat to high, add the corn, scallion whites, ginger, garlic and serrano. Season with salt and pepper and cook until the corn starts to brown in spots, 2 to 3 minutes, adding an extra minute or two if using frozen corn.
  • Reduce heat to medium, add the coconut milk, scrape up any browned bits from the pan and season with salt and pepper. Put the chicken on top of the corn mixture, skin-side up. Simmer until the coconut milk is slightly thickened and the chicken is cooked through, 7 to 10 minutes. (If your corn has reduced too much before your chicken is done cooking, just add a few tablespoons of water or chicken stock.)
  • Serve with a squeeze of lime and reserved scallion greens on top.

SAUSAGE-CORN BAKE



Sausage-Corn Bake image

Corn gives this dish a mildly sweet flavor that folks find appealing. When cooking for two, I divide the ingredients into smaller dishes for fast meals in the future.

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Dinner

Time 50m

Yield 8 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 12

1-1/2 pounds bulk pork sausage
1 medium green pepper, chopped
1 medium onion, chopped
4 tablespoons butter, divided
3 tablespoons all-purpose flour
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on white pepper
1-1/2 cups milk
1 can (14-3/4 ounces) cream-style corn
3-1/2 cups (10 ounces) egg noodles, cooked and drained
1/4 cup shredded cheddar cheese
1/2 cup dry bread crumbs

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 325°. In a large skillet, cook the sausage, green pepper and onion over medium heat until sausage is no longer pink; drain and set aside. , In a large saucepan, melt 3 tablespoons butter over medium heat. Stir in the flour, salt and pepper. Gradually add milk. Bring to a boil; cook and stir 2 minutes or until thickened. Stir in corn. Add noodles and corn mixture to the sausage mixture. Fold in cheese. , Transfer to a greased 13x9-in. baking dish. Melt remaining butter; stir in bread crumbs. Sprinkle over casserole. Bake, uncovered, 30-40 minutes or until heated through.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 412 calories, Fat 25g fat (11g saturated fat), Cholesterol 68mg cholesterol, Sodium 780mg sodium, Carbohydrate 34g carbohydrate (7g sugars, Fiber 2g fiber), Protein 13g protein.

CREAMY CHICKEN WITH BACON AND CORN



Creamy Chicken with Bacon and Corn image

Provided by Martha Stewart

Time 1h15m

Number Of Ingredients 12

4 whole chicken legs, patted dry
Coarse salt and freshly ground pepper
2 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il, plus more for drizzling
6 ounces thick-cut bacon, cut crosswise into 1/2-inch-thick pieces
1 medium onion, finely chopped (about 1 1/2 cups)
1 head garlic, separated into unpeeled cloves
3/4 cup Israeli couscous
2 1/2 cups whole milk
3 sprigs thyme, plus 2 teaspoons fresh thyme leaves
1 cup frozen corn, thawed
2 ounces baby arugula (about 2 cups)
Fresh lemon juice, for drizzling

Steps:

  • Season chicken with salt and pepper. Heat oil in a large pot over medium-high heat. Working in batches, brown chicken until golden. Transfer to a plate; discard fat. Add bacon; cook until crisp. Drain all but 1 tablespoon fat. Add onion, garlic, and couscous; cook until couscous is golden, about 5 minutes.
  • Add milk and thyme sprigs; bring to a simmer. Add chicken, skin side up. Reduce heat, cover, and simmer 30 minutes. Stir in corn and thyme leaves; cover and cook until liquid has almost evaporated, 15 to 20 minutes. Divide couscous and corn among 4 bowls. Top with chicken and arugula. Season with salt and pepper; drizzle with lemon juice and oil.
